Automotive Internet Sales and BDC e-Mail Communication Principles for 2008

There are a couple of important guidelines to follow when writing e-mails to customers in order to avoid any misunderstandings. My first suggestion would be to avoid humor at all costs or to at least wait until you’ve established a rapport with your prospects that you feel very comfortable with. Humor very rarely creates the same reality in the recipient as it does in the author. Since e-mails do not transfer body language with them (such as facial expressions or other such nonverbal communications) you take the risk of losing control over the interpretation of your content.
